There used to be a forum for black art on here, but not anymore. So if there is a better place for this question please feel free to move it.

I'm making a close-up effect using black-art. The table-cloth is made of triple velvet and the prop hidden has the velvet on one side (obviously). I'm worried about the edges of the material since it seems to fray when cut and stands out. Is there a specific way it needs to be cut or is there something you can do to make the edges invisible and cover the prop?
